## Changed defaults

Heads up: the Ledgerline tax-rate lookup cache now defaults to a 15-minute TTL instead of 24 hours. Turns out rates in the Veldt County sandbox were going stale mid-demo, which was embarrassing. Eviction is now LRU rather than FIFO, and the cache warms on boot. If you're reviewing, check that nothing hardcodes the old TTL. The new defaults land as follows.

deployment values, bajop-taweg:
holwyn:
  log_level: debug
  metrics_host: metrics.holwyn.zemvarsys.internal
  pool_size: 32

Subject: DR drill notes — Marlowe planner regression

For future maintainers: today's drill replayed the Q3 query planner regression in Marlowe. Restoring the stats snapshot fixed plan selection; failing over without it did not. Keep the snapshot job on the Dunlow standby enabled. Full timings are in the drill ledger. To open the sealed stats archive during a real event, the restore script asks for the recovery passphrase, which is:

strongbox words: holax-rusax-jorath-aldeth

Careful here: the Quillmark scanner's edit-distance threshold interacts with the popularity floor, and loosening either one alone inflates false positives on short package names. Plugin authors overriding defaults should test against the Barrowfen corpus first. I'd block merge until the overrides are documented inline. The defaults being overridden are as follows.

tuning constants:
RATE_LIMITS = {
    "zorael": 10,
    "oliix": 1,
    "holix": 2,
    "quenix": 10,
}